he word of God has been burning in my heart concerning His promises and the sad truth that some of His children do not attain or receive them. Why is this? Did God not mean what He said? No! On the contrary, what God said,' He meant! God does not lie! He that has promised is faithful. Look at what the bible says: "Yet he (Abraham) did not waver through unbelief regarding the promise of God, but was strengthened in his faith and gave glory to God, being fully persuaded that God had power to do what he had promised. This is why "it was credited to him as righteousness." The words "it was credited to him" were written not for him alone, but also for us, to whom God will credit righteousness for us who believe in him who raised Jesus our Lord from the dead. (Romans 4:20-24 NIV)"He that raised Jesus from the dead  "is able to do immeasurably more than all we ask or imagine, according to his power that is at work within us, (Ephesians 3:20 NIV)" So why don't we receive? Unbelief is one reason. If you say to yourself; I believe God can do this or that, but not for me, He meant it for someone else; I have asked but, since I did not get it straight away I don't think it is God's will anymore; if He has said it He will do it, maybe there is another meaning to that promise; those kind of miracles only happen to special people; oh yeah, it happened in the bible days but
these days are different, we can't see Jesus with our eyes now, so we just have to believe that He did it then. Things are different now! Or worst still, Peter did not literally walk on water maybe it was just a parable! Excuses, are a sign of unbelief dressed up in disguise, plus the lies of the devil preventing you from receiving God's promises! I encourage you to read Hebrews chapter 4 where the bible talks about unbelief that caused the children of Israel not enter into His rest even though He promised them. We are clearly advised in this passage to learn from their mistake. The opposite of unbelief is faith. Without faith, it is impossible to please God.  The bible says that faith comes by hearing and hearing by the word of God, one comes before the other. First, the word of God, then hearing, then faith. In that order. So the steps are as follows: God has given His word, you hear it and continually hear it hence it is called hearing so you don't forget it or let it go. You confess it, profess it and keep on believing it.
That is how faith comes and brings it into being. Do you know why? This is because Jesus is the high priest of your profession so that as you are confessing and professing God's promises for you, Jesus is presenting it to our Father on our behalf and He promised that whatever we ask the Father in His name He will do it. You must abide in Him to be able to receive from Him. How? You may ask. By spending time getting to know him and his will for you. You will find this by reading His word- the bible and by asking the Holy Spirit to guide and lead you. He will. The bible says "oh taste and see that the Lord is good" it is time to stop just smelling the sweet aroma of God's word through other people's testimonies from the scriptures or another land or other christians saying to yourself "oh well it is okay for them, my case is different, I will inherit my promises when I get to heaven'. Here on earth, is where you are called to live by faith. Jesus said 'I have come that you may have life and have it abundantly' Yes God has prepared amazing things for you in heaven but as you will see them right there you will not need faith to enjoy them because you don't need faith for what you already have and can see. Faith is the substance of things hoped for the evidence of things not seen.
You may say but I have prayed for a long time but still nothing has happened. Don't give up.
 Jesus said ask and it shall be given, seek and you shall find, knock and the door shall be opened unto you. He then went on and told a story about a man who had the audacity to ask his friend for   some food at an inconvenient time for him and his family, "For everyone who asks receives; the one who seeks finds; and to the one who knocks, the door will be opened. (Luke 11:10 NIV)"  Keep on knocking until the door opens. Pray until you know deep inside of you that God has answered you even if you can't see it. The evidence of your knowing, is the peace He will give you. From that moment on, wipe your face, change your tune and start praising and thanking Him for answering your prayers. God inhabits the praises of His people. I tell you the truth, you will inherit God's promises.
Goodness and mercy will follow you. Your song will be "you turned my mourning into dancing again, you lifted my sorrow, I can't stay silent I must sing for Your joy has come!' My dear sisters in the Lord, arise and take hold of that for which Christ has taken a hold of you for.  Abraham's blessings are yours! You are a child of faith! Step out in faith and live by faith.  Don't let the devil lie to you and steal your joy. Don't be anxious about anything but with pr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your request be made known unto God. Find out what God has given to you and take it. Don't give up!
